Excel vzorec: SUMIFY vyhledávání více kritérií v tabulce -

Obsah

Obecný vzorec

=SUMIFS(table(values),table(col1),c1,table(col2),c2,table(col3),c3)

souhrn

V některých situacích můžete použít funkci SUMIFS k provedení vyhledávání více kritérií na číselných datech. Chcete-li použít SUMIFS takto, musí být vyhledávací hodnoty číselné a jedinečné pro každou sadu možných kritérií. V zobrazeném příkladu je vzorec v H8:

=SUMIFS(Table1(Price),Table1(Item),H5,Table1(Size),H6,Table1(Color),H7)

Kde Table1 je tabulka Excel, jak je vidět na snímku obrazovky.

Vysvětlení

Tento příklad ukazuje, jak lze funkci SUMIFS někdy použít k "vyhledání" číselných hodnot jako alternativu ke složitějším vzorcům pro vyhledávání podle více kritérií. Tento přístup je méně flexibilní než obecnější vzorce pro vyhledávání založené na INDEXU a MATCH (nebo VLOOKUP), ale je také přímočařejší, protože SUMIFS je navržen tak, aby snadno zvládl více kritérií. Je to také velmi rychlé.

V zobrazeném příkladu používáme funkci SUMIFS k „vyhledání“ ceny položky na základě názvu položky, barvy a velikosti. Vstupy pro tato kritéria jsou buňky H5, H6 a H7.

Uvnitř funkce SUMIFS je rozsah součtu dodáván jako sloupec „Cena“ v tabulce 1:

Table1(Price)

Kritéria jsou dodávána ve 3 párech rozsah / kritéria takto:

Table1(Item),H5 // item Table1(Size),H6 // size Table1(Color),H7 // color

S touto konfigurací funkce SUMIFs najde odpovídající hodnoty ve sloupci "Cena" a vrátí součet odpovídajících cen pro konkrétní kritéria zadaná v H5: H7. Protože pro každou možnou kombinaci kritérií existuje pouze jedna cena, součet odpovídající ceny je stejný jako součet všech odpovídajících cen.

Poznámky:

  1. Každá kombinace kritérií se musí shodovat pouze s jedním výsledkem.
  2. Hodnoty vyhledávání (rozsah součtu) musí být číselné.
  3. Pokud nedojde k žádné shodě, vrátí funkce SUMIFS nulu.

Zajímavé články...